2. Melitta Barista TS Smart
The Barista TS Smart has a range of features that differentiate it from the competition. Its most distinctive feature could be that it can now be controlled from your smartphone via the Melitta Connect App. This lets you alter settings and dispensing different coffee recipes that are stored in the machine itself.
This makes the machine very flexible and adaptable to your taste. There are a variety of ways to alter the strength of your drink, cup sizes and even if you would like milk to be added. The machine also has two airtight bean containers that are automatically selected for various specialties. The machine defaults to using standard espresso beans and cafe creme, which is a German variant of flat white or long black. However, you are able to choose any beans you like. There is also a chute for pre-ground beans if you want to use your own.
Users have also been impressed by the speed of the machine. It is more efficient than other machine they have ever used. Another advantage is that the machine will notify you when one of its hoppers is nearly empty, so you aren't caught running out of your preferred drink.
The price could be a problem for certain. The machine isn't inexpensive, with prices that are close to PS999. However, it is far cheaper than comparable Jura machines that have the same number of features.
Barista TS smart is backed by a generous two-year warranty. This is a longer warranty than the standard one-year guarantee. It is a sign of confidence on the part of the manufacturer. The machine includes a cleaning tablet as well as an descaler. This makes it simple to maintain the machine. This is a fantastic machine for those looking for a high-quality and flexible bean to cup machine that's affordable.
3. Jura GIGA 6
The Jura GIGA 6 is a powerful espresso machine that uses artificial intelligence to make the best specialty coffees. It learns what you like and reorganizes its menu so that you can pick your favorite beverages. It also allows you to choose your preferred grinding size as well as water temperature, the volume of coffee foam and milk. The smart rinsing, cleaning and sanitizing programs can be activated by pressing a button. This allows you to maintain your coffee maker more simple than ever before.
One of the unique features of the Giga 6 is that it comes with two coffee and milk Spouts, allowing it to make two coffee specialties simultaneously. This is possible thanks to the dual heating and fluid systems inside the machine. The spouts are adjustable for height and width in order to accommodate different cups. There is also a spout that could be used to make tea or iced-coffee using hot water.
The Giga 6 also has a great feature that lets you duplicate and customize your favorite coffees. This is especially useful when you drink the same beverage in the morning and evening. For example, you can make a flat white using regular beans and then a duplicate with decaf. You can even choose to modify the ingredients, for example, the type of milk used or the amount of cocoa or sugar.
Both the Giga6 and Z10 offer a broad range of options for customization. To begin you can pick from a variety of specialty drinks that are one-touch. Additionally, you can modify the strength of your coffee and can select from 10 different levels of milk foam.
The GIGA 6 and Z10 come with a 4.3 inch full-colour touchscreen display and a rotary switch that makes it easy to navigate through the various features of the machines. The GIGA 6 can be connected to your smartphone via WiFi. This will allow you to download a number of apps to customize your favourite drinks from the comfort of your home. The only downside to this machine is that a few users have reported issues with the drip tray leaking. If you encounter this problem be sure to notify the customer service team as quickly as you can.
4. Nespresso Inissia
The Nespresso Inissia offers coffee and espresso lovers with a convenient and cost-effective way to brew their favorite coffee drinks at home. Its high-pressure pump as well as its patented extraction system guarantees that each cup of coffee is delicious, rich, and velvety smooth. Moreover the Inissia is quick to heat up and features large capacity for the water tank which allows you to brew multiple cups without the need to refill often.
Inissia, a compact and sleek pod machine, is perfect for kitchens with a small counter space. It is also easy to use, requiring only minimal effort required to set-up and operate the machine. Once fully charged, the machine will make coffee in just 25 seconds. This is ideal for those looking to get a caffeine boost instantly.
Additionally the Inissia provides a wide range of premium coffee capsules that suit any taste, from intense and robust to light and fragrant. The machine is energy efficient and shuts down after nine minutes if it is not in use. It runs on low levels of electricity. Its versatile design also includes a folding drip tray that can accommodate taller recipe glasses and an empty capsule container that can hold up to 11 used capsules.
To make the perfect cup of coffee, simply place the capsule into the machine and press one of two buttons to begin the brewing process. The Espresso button will give you an espresso shot and the Lungo button will run a larger amount of water to make a lungo-style coffee. You can stop the making process or stop it at any time. If you require more or less water, you can adjust the volume of the coffee in the control panel.
Another great feature of the Inissia is its easy cleaning. Every day, run a cycle with water without a capsule through the machine to get rid of any remaining residue.
